  • Publication number: 20110177266
    Abstract: A firing aid, in particular for supporting material to be fired in a furnace during filing, is obtainable by a method including the following steps: a) providing a mixture of at least 60% by weight mullite powder which comprises 74.0 to 78.0% by weight Al2O3, 22.0 to 26% by weight SiO2 and a maximum of 0.5% contaminants, with the sum of the Al2O3 content and of the SiO2 content amounting to at least 99.5% by weight; 1 to 20% by weight binder; 0 to 20% by weight plasticizer; and remainder to 100% by weight of one or more additives; b) pressing the mixture provided in step a) to a green body; and c) sintering the green body.

  • Publication number: 20110019411
    Abstract: An optoelectronic module for emitting monochromatic radiation in the visible wavelength range is specified. The module has a plurality of light emitting diode chips which generate UV radiation. The UV radiation is converted into light in the visible range, for example, into green light, by a wavelength converter. The coupling-out of light from the module is optimized by the use of two selectively reflecting and transmitting filters. This module can be used as a light source in a projection apparatus.

  • Publication number: 20100207098
    Abstract: A light-emitting structure includes a p-doped region for injecting holes and an n-doped region for injecting electrons. At least one InGaN quantum well of a first type and at least one InGaN quantum well of a second type, are arranged between the n-doped region and the p-doped region. The InGaN quantum well of the second type has a higher indium content than the InGaN quantum well of the first type.

  • Patent number: 7507080
    Abstract: An apparatus for manufacturing muffles for producing dental prosthetic parts comprises a collar divided at least once in the peripheral direction to form a receiving space for an investment material in which at least one pattern for a dental prosthetic part is arranged before the filling with the investment material. At least one pattern holder simultaneously serves as a spacer for an injection plunger passage and a base part closes an open side of the collar. Holding means encompasses the collar to hold the collar together, with the collar being conical with respect to the longitudinal axis thereof at least in one section for simpler manufacture and better handling. The holding means includes at least one ring, in particular a rigid ring, which has a conical inner surface with which it is pushed onto the conical section in the collar.
